Downton Abbey’s Allen Leech announces his wife Jessica is five months pregnant

DOWNTON Abbey’s Allen Leech revealed he is expecting his first child with wife Jessica Blair Herman at the premiere of the film on Monday night.

Jessica showed off her growing bump on the red carpet in London’s Leicester Square and told Sun Online that she is five months pregnant.

Allen Leech and Jessica Blair Herman reveal they are expecting their first child after marrying earlier this year

Congratulating the couple on their happy news, Allen, 38, told us: “Thank you so much.

“She is absolutely blooming. She is five months pregnant today. I’m nervous.”

The actor, who married fellow actress Jessica earlier this year, quipped: “And I hope the movie does well!”

Downton Abbey stars flocked to the Cineworld Leicester Square this evening for the world premiere of the highly-anticipated film.

Michelle Dockery led the red-carpet glamour dressed in a dazzling, floor-length gown ahead of the movie’s release to the general public on Friday.

The 37-year-old actress, famed for her portrayal of Lady Mary Crawley on screen, looked every inch the star in a gold, one shoulder number teamed with hoops and wearing her raven hair in waves.

Her screen dad Hugh Bonneville, 54, revealed a new look and was barely recognisable as Downton patriarch Robert Crawley, sporting a beard.

Meanwhile his on-screen wife, US actress Elizabeth McGovern, stood out in fuchsia pink and rejoiced as she reunited with on-screen daughters Laura Carmichael and Dockery on the red carpet.

Carmichael returns to the big screen as Edith Pelham, Marchioness of Hexham.

Lady Edith had a bumpy road to her happy ending in the historical drama series, but goes on to marry Herbert Pelham to become the Marchioness of Hexham.

Elsewhere Jim Carter, who plays Downton butler Mr Carson, arrived in London’s Leicester Square with wife Imelda Staunton.

Award-winning Staunton, 63, nabbed a role alongside her husband in the movie as Lady Bagshaw and shared the red carpet with fellow Downton newcomer and Peaky Blinders star Kate Phillips.
